  • The Answers Are There

    Building Peace from the Inside Out

    by Libby Hoffman ...
    A New Architecture for PeaceOur world desperately needs new ways to support community transformation. In The Answers Are There, Libby Hoffman shows us what is possible when outside aid animates, rather than obstructs, local leadership and recognizes and honors community wisdom, priorities, and resources.This book shares stories of individual and communal transformation in Sierra Leone, where the ...
